Biography:
Ronnie O'Sullivan is the youngest player to get 147 ( RECORD ). He was 15 years and 98 days when he did so during the last 16 of the 1991 English amateur championship in the ( Southern Area ) at Aldershot, Hants. Ronnie made his first century when he was the age of 10. In the 1997 Embassy Snooker World Championship he racked up a 147 in just 5 min 20 seconds ( RECORD ). In 1993 when O'Sullivan won the UK Championship he became the youngest player ever to win a ranking event at the age of ( 17 year 11 months ) ( RECORD ). In the same year he won the WBSA Young Player of the Year award , then the following year he became Player of the Year. He beat Ken Doherty in the final of the 1998 Benson & Hedges Irish Masters, but he was later stripped of the title after failing a drug test. During the summer of 1992, Ronnie won 38 consecutive matches in qualifying competition. He also claims that he compiled a century break with his left hand in practice. Ronnie's last ranking event title came in the Regal Scottish Masters 2000 against Mark Williams. Ronnie hammered Mark 9 - 2 in the final. Earlier on in the competition he racked up his fourth 147 against the Australian Quinten Hann, which took him just 6 minutes and 40 seconds. Ronnie has to be one of the most talented players to pick up a cue, being able to play with both hands.
